Navigating Roofer Credentials and Why They Matter

When comparing roofing contractors, it’s crucial to review their credentials, such as licenses and insurance, to ensure they’re authorized and adequately protected. Accreditations from reputable trade associations and a company’s history and establishment play a significant role in determining their reliability and accountability in the industry. Understanding Licensing and Insurance Requisites, Accreditations and Trade Associations, and Assessing Company Establishment and History are essential aspects of this process.

The Importance of Detailed Written Estimates

Selecting the right roofing contractor involves diligent research, comparing multiple options, and evaluating their qualifications and experience. Obtaining detailed written estimates from each potential contractor is fundamental as it allows you to make an informed decision based on a clear understanding of the expenses involved. When examining quotations, consider price breakdowns, project timelines, warranties, guarantees, and potential changes in cost.

What are Brickwood Homes?

At the heart of Brickwood homes lies a simple yet ingenious concept: they are built using wooden bricks. Unlike traditional bricks made of clay or concrete, these wooden bricks are crafted from sustainable timber resources. These bricks are modular and interlocking, allowing for quick and easy assembly.

The Eco-Friendly Advantage

One of the most significant advantages of Brickwood homes is their eco-friendliness. Traditional brick manufacturing involves energy-intensive processes and the use of non-renewable resources, leading to significant environmental impacts. In contrast, wooden bricks are made from sustainably harvested timber, which is a renewable resource. The production process also generates fewer carbon emissions compared to traditional brick production.

Moreover, the modular Design of Brickwood homes promotes energy efficiency. The wooden bricks create natural insulation, helping to regulate indoor temperatures and reduce heating and cooling costs. This makes Brickwood homes not only eco-friendly but also cost-effective for homeowners in the long run.

The Building Process

Building a Brickwood home is a unique and engaging experience. Instead of relying on a crew of skilled masons, homeowners can take an active role in the construction process. The modular wooden bricks are easy to handle and require no specialized skills to assemble.

The building process involves stacking and interlocking the wooden bricks, much like assembling a giant puzzle. Each brick is designed with precision to ensure a secure and tight fit. This simplicity of construction makes Brickwood homes accessible to a wide range of people, from experienced builders to those new to construction.

Strength and Durability

While wooden bricks might raise questions about the strength and durability of Brickwood homes, they are engineered to be exceptionally robust. The interlocking design and the quality of the timber used ensure that Brickwood structures can withstand the test of time and various weather conditions. In fact, some experts argue that they can be more earthquake-resistant than traditional brick buildings due to their flexibility.

Cost Considerations

One of the most appealing aspects of Brickwood homes is their cost-effectiveness. The use of sustainable timber reduces material costs, and the modular construction process saves on labor expenses. Moreover, the energy efficiency of these homes leads to lower utility bills over time.

However, it’s essential to note that the initial cost of building a Brickwood home might be slightly higher than that of a traditional brick or wood-framed House. This is due to the specialized wooden bricks and technology involved. Nevertheless, the long-term savings in energy costs, along with the flexibility and durability of the structure, make it a wise investment for many homeowners.
